3.7% of Minnesota is ineligible for rural development USDA home loans.
Postal code 56477 is used by homes and businesses in and around Sebeka, Minnesota, and covers 617.7 square kilometers. There are no significant geographical USDA loan restrictions within this area.

Sebeka, Minnesota is a small village with a population of just over 700 people. It is located in Wadena County in the central part of the state. The economy of Sebeka is largely agricultural, with farming and dairy production being the main sources of income for many residents. The village has a school district that serves students from the surrounding area, and there are also several churches and community organizations in Sebeka. Outdoor recreation opportunities in the area include fishing, hunting, and hiking in the nearby state parks. Sebeka is a peaceful, rural town that offers a quiet and relaxed lifestyle for those who enjoy small-town living.
